The Outpatient Coding Auditor’s responsibility is to review medical records, clinical documentation, and claims to ensure accurate ICD-10, CPT, and HCPCs coding and compliance with CMS and coding guidelines. The role will be to apply coding principles based on industry standards and company/ client needs.

Role and Responsibilities

    Validate

  • CPT, HCPCs and ICD-10 coding accuracy of outpatient claims
  • Apply MUE/ NCCI
  • Review medical documentation to support billed services/ items
  • Provide appeal responses for claims of the above types utilizing industry standards and company/client policies.
  • Assist with new concept development.
  • Assist with claim selection criteria.
  • Maintain certifications and continuing education requirements.
  • May require client communication to support findings.

Qualifications

    • Coding certification in good standing. Examples: CCS, CPC, COC, RHIT, RHIA
    • Strong knowledge of CPT, HCPCs and ICD-10 coding
    • Strong knowledge of CMS and coding guidelines
    • Knowledge of outpatient coding and payment methodologies (APC, OPPS)
    • Ability to review complex medical documentation.
    • Coding validation/auditing experience
    • Well-developed verbal and written communication skills
    • Ability to effectively prioritize tasks.
    • Microsoft Office experience, specifically Excel

What you need to know about the Colorado Tech Scene

With a business-friendly climate and research universities like CU Boulder and Colorado State, Colorado has made a name for itself as a startup ecosystem. The state boasts a skilled workforce and high quality of life thanks to its affordable housing, vibrant cultural scene and unparalleled opportunities for outdoor recreation. Colorado is also home to the National Renewable Energy Laboratory, helping cement its status as a hub for renewable energy innovation.

Key Facts About Colorado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 260,000; 8.5%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Lockheed Martin, Century Link, Comcast, BAE Systems, Level 3
  • Key Industries: Software, artificial intelligence, aerospace, e-commerce, fintech,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.9 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Access Venture Partners, Ridgeline Ventures, Techstars, Blackhorn Ventures
  • Research Centers and Universities: Colorado School of Mines, University of Colorado Boulder, University of Denver, Colorado State University, Mesa Laboratory, Space Science Institute, National Center for Atmospheric Research, National Renewable Energy Laboratory, Gottlieb Institute
